Output 52527e847ba74be941f715ac1f75e6b37c56529786d604cd0845baadd5d1f3d6:1

value
24060676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13c59b3229bda31bd5c60dafb60e18c0021cbbe2 OP_EQUAL
address
M9hhnzmYsk3ZWGaCqPQgJGPHVCUzHbpAsA
transaction
52527e847ba74be941f715ac1f75e6b37c56529786d604cd0845baadd5d1f3d6
spent
true